// ---------------------------------------------------------------------------
// Symbian constructor
// ---------------------------------------------------------------------------
//
void CDefaultAppAppUi::ConstructL()
{
    BaseConstructL(EAknEnableSkin|EAknEnableMSK|EAknSingleClickCompatible);
    // Create view object
    iView = CDefaultAppView::NewL( ClientRect() );
}

// ---------------------------------------------------------------------------
// Continues the construction, after the client connects to the server and some data is known
// (client UID and service flags)
// ---------------------------------------------------------------------------
//
void CDefaultAppAppUi::ConstructSrvMimeDlgL(TUid aClientUid, TInt aServiceFlags)
{
    SetClientIconL(aClientUid);
    iClientUid = aClientUid;
    iSelectedItemSimple=-1;
    iSelectedItemAdvanced=-1;
    iReloadDlgAdvanced=(aClientUid==KUidGS?EFalse:ETrue);
    iReloadDlg=ETrue;
    do
    {        
        if(!iServMimeApps)
            iServMimeApps=CDefaultAppServMimeApps::NewL(aClientUid, aServiceFlags);
        	
        if(iReloadDlgAdvanced)
        {
    	    //some settings for the advanced view
    	    iServMimeApps->iSimplifiedView=EFalse;
        }
        else
        {
            //some settings for the simple view
    	    iServMimeApps->iSimplifiedView=ETrue;
        };
        iServMimeApps->GetServicesAndMimesListL(iServMimeApps->iList);
        
        iDlg=CDefaultAppSrvMimeDlg::NewL(this);
        SetDialogExist( ETrue );
        iDlg->SetMopParent(this);
        iDlg->ExecuteLD(R_DAS_DLG);
        iDlg=NULL;
    }
    while(iReloadDlg);
    
    
    //exit the server
    if(iExitBack)
    {
        //if we exit by "Back" button, notify the client app, so that it does not exit.
        CEikAppServer* server = iEikonEnv->AppServer(); //if we do not do this, the client exits when backkey is pressed
        if ( server )
        {
            server->NotifyServerExit( EAknSoftkeyBack );
        }
    };
    //exit this application
    RunAppShutter();
}

// ---------------------------------------------------------------------------
// imports and displays the icon of the client application.
// ---------------------------------------------------------------------------
//
void CDefaultAppAppUi::SetClientIconL(TUid aClietAppUid)
    {
    CEikStatusPane *statusPane=StatusPane();
    TUid contextPaneUid=TUid::Uid(EEikStatusPaneUidContext);
    if(statusPane && statusPane->PaneCapabilities(contextPaneUid).IsPresent())
        {
        CAknContextPane *contextPane=(CAknContextPane*)(statusPane->ControlL(contextPaneUid)); //we don't get the ownership
        MAknsSkinInstance* skinInstance = AknsUtils::SkinInstance(); //we don't get the ownership
        
        CFbsBitmap* iconBmp = NULL;
        CFbsBitmap* iconBmpMask = NULL;
    
        AknsUtils::CreateAppIconLC(skinInstance,aClietAppUid,EAknsAppIconTypeContext,
                                       iconBmp,iconBmpMask);
        CleanupStack::Pop(2);//the 2 icons
        
        contextPane->SetPicture(iconBmp,iconBmpMask);// ownership transfer for the 2 pictures
        }
    }

// ---------------------------------------------------------------------------
// Handles layout changes (e.g. from portrait to landscape)
// ---------------------------------------------------------------------------
//
void CDefaultAppAppUi::HandleResourceChangeL(TInt aType)
    {
     CAknAppUi::HandleResourceChangeL( aType );
     
     if(iView)
     iView->HandleResourceChange(aType);
     if( iDlg && iDialogExist )
     iDlg->HandleResourceChange(aType);
        
     if ( aType == KEikDynamicLayoutVariantSwitch )
         {
         if( iView )
         iView->SetRect(ClientRect());
         if( iDlg && iDialogExist )
         iDlg->SetRect(ClientRect());
         }
    }
